지금까지 배운거

WebUI 설치 - https://arca.live/b/aiart/68935395

모델 설치 - https://arca.live/b/aiart/68304467

Prompt 걍 때려 박아보기, 가중치 대충 만져보기 --> 프롬프트 정보 링크

i2i만져보기 삽질 삽질

Controlnet 설치하기_Canny, openpose   https://arca.live/b/aiart/69816884 

멀티 컨트롤넷 사용   https://arca.live/b/aiart/70495537 

Inpaint 사용   https://arca.live/b/aiart/60364202 


이전 글 : Dora의 AI 그림 학습 일기-1 https://arca.live/b/aiart/70776712

               Dora의 AI 그림 학습 일기-2 https://arca.live/b/aiart/70887427










[주의] 완전 비전공자이면서 완전 뉴비가 완전 주관적인 내용을 썼기 때문에 틀린 부분 많을 수 있습니다. 


--------------------------------------------------------------------------------------------------------------------------------------

컨트롤넷을 알고 난 뒤 호기심이 생기기 시작한다. 


이걸 포토샾으로 자유자재로 조작할 수 있는 걸까? 


내가 원하는 더더더더 역동적인 이미지를 만들 수 있을까? 


결국 원하는 구도 뿐만 아니라 연출까지 할 수 있어야 할 것이다.


예를 들어 투시법도 적용 시킬 수 있냐는 거다. 그래서 Openpose 데이터를 하나 받아서 포토샾으로 Distort 시켜 보았다. 


    -->   


Prompt : ((aged up:1.3)), macho, brown hair, 1boy, white background, high quality, masterpiece, best quality, perfect fingers, distinct_image, high_resolution, heroes, superhero, bodysuit,  masterpiece, best quality



-->

Seed는 동일 Seed. 

뭔가 역동적으로 변한 거 같기는 한데, 뭔가가 아쉽다.  좀 더 바꿔 보자


  -->



-->


이번엔 Canny까지 적용해서 몸이 망가지는 것을 방지해보았다. 확실히 더 역동적으로 변했는데, 변형이 너무 심해지다 보니 아무래도 그림의 퀄리티는 떨어지는 듯한 모습이다. 


이렇게 또 뻘짓을 연발하다 보니, 이제 더 여러 기능들이 필요할 때인 것이다. 

Controlnet의 또 다른 model인 Depth, seg 등이 있고, 

이들을 잘 활용하기 위해 여러 Depth, pose등을 만들 수 있는 여러 외부 사이트들... 


Openpose 직접 만들기 - https://arca.live/b/aiart/69916661

3D모델로 자세 만들기 매직 포져 - https://webapp.magicposer.com/

그리고 이건 내가 찾은 Sketchfab 스케치팹이란 곳인데 온갖 3D 모델을 파는 곳이고 온갖 사물들을 여러 각도로 이미지를 얻을 수 있다!

- https://sketchfab.com/


잘 알아보니 위의 노력은 일단은 쓸모 없는 짓이었다는 것을 알 수 있게 된다. 

역시 사람은 아는 게 힘이라고 했는가..


그래서  원하는 역동감을 살리기 위해 매직 포져를 한번 사용 해봤다. 

매직 포져로 Perspective를 잔뜩 주고 controlnet에 넣어보았다.

  

  --> Openpose와 Depth 사용

와 역시 Controlnet 사랑해요. Depth덕분에 원근감을 줄 수 있게 되었다. 

다시 동일한 Seed로 돌려본다. 

프롬트에 white background를 넣어서 좀 밋밋하지만 어찌됐든 이 정도면 매우 쉽게 역동감을 넣을 수 있게 되었다! 


그럼 3D모델들을 잘 이용해서 한번 원하는 구도를 만들어 보자. 


Magic Poser와 위에서 Sketchfab에서 3D이미지 하나 따왔다. 


포토샾으로 슥삭슥삭 요리조리 하면서 Depth, Canny, Segment를 넣어준다. canny는 계속 탱크를 뭉개버려서 탱크쪽만 따줬다. -->포샾으로 사람있는 곳은 지움. (이제 보니 그림자 쪽을 안지워서 Depth가 이상해졌다. 모델 자체도 발 모양이 이상함...)


여기서  Segment란 색상 정보 = 사물의 논리로 그림을 만든다는 것이다 (링크 : https://arca.live/b/aiart/70614008

아직 Sword나 Weapon같은 항목이 없지만 앞으로 계속 발전할듯! 넘 기대된다. 

지금의 추세라면 3D 모델도 WebUI에 장착시키고... 3D 물체의 종류, 모양, 자세, 배치할 수 있는 정도 등등 모든게 더 발전할 것이다. 그저 사랑합니다 모든 개발자들! 


어찌됐든 위에처럼 컨트롤넷에 3개의 모델을 넣고 돌려본다. 


프롬프트는 일단 간단하게

Prompt :(a girl sitting on the ground next to a tank), (tank), (1girl, boots), sunshine, 4k wallpaper, highres,  high quality, masterpiece, best quality, perfect fingers, distinct_image, high_resolution


 

 Hires를 키고 denoising이 너무 크면 이미지가 먼산으로 가버리더라. 이 부분은 왜 그런지 잘 모르겠음. 


쨋든 저렇게 몇번 가챠를 돌려본 결과, 








이렇게 완벽하진 않지만 어쩃든 대충 원하는 구도가 나올 수 있게 되었다!!


프롬프트 좀 조절해주고... 3D모델 이랑 사람을 따로 그려서 합성하여 돌려보고...이왕이면 손모양도 넣어주고 등등...  좀 더 시간을 사용하여 퀄리티를 증가시키면 되겠다. 


컨트롤넷은 신이야! 


지금까지 약 40시간 학습한 거 같다.


-To be continued-